Just to make the point that the two Production races are separate events which is why there is 2 qualifying sessions, one on each day and each one is for its relevant following race. i.e. unlike a double header that many people may be used to, the finishing order of race 1 does not determine the grid for race 2. The grid for race 1 is determined by qualifying on Saturday and the grid for race 2 is determined by qualifying on Sunday, hence why race 1 is before qualifying session 2.

Only two qualifying sessions on Saturday on the timetable I'm looking at.

With three endurance races, and their proportionately longer qualifying sessions, over the weekend, Britcar need to juggle these extraordinary circumstances around their customers who have paid for track time. If the Smarts and 750 Formula races were each spread over the two days, this would mean higher accomodation and general running costs for those competitors, rendering it infeasible for many to attend in these budget-conscious times.
